Stop What's New popup
The 'What's New' popup occurs with every new document opened even if Adobe Pro is already running. It is horribly annoying. If it is supposed to turn off once you review the pages, that is not working. Please add a mechanism to 'turn off notification'. I assume that Adobe is not posting new features to the product every 2 minutes.
